Officers from the Rockville Police Department have a significant new upgraded resource at their disposal to help resolve dangerous situations.
Rockville Police posted on social media that Patrolman Troy Nichols, Patrolman Cameron Martin, and Chief Bill McMichael completed the Taser 10 Instructor Course. The RPD is set to provide its officers with a new taser model known as the “Taser 10,” manufactured by Axon.
The Taser 10 represents an upgrade from the previously used “Taser X26P,” which is also produced by Axon.
This new Taser 10 features a single magazine that holds 10 cartridges, which can be discharged one at a time. The upgraded Taser 10 has an effective firing range of up to 45 feet. All officers will receive training on and be issued the Taser 10 for use during patrol.
